    About Resimac Group Ltd

    Resimac Group Ltd provides and services residential mortgage and asset finance lending products through third-party channels in Australia. It focuses on originating and managing a high-quality loan portfolio supported by a flexible international capital markets funding program. The Group offers lending products for consumers and SMEs, distributed via accredited brokers and wholesale channels. It maintains funding relationships and has experience in both international and domestic securitisation markets. The Group operates a risk management framework based on the three lines of defence. Its three segments are Home Loan Lending, New Zealand Lending, and Asset Finance Lending, with the majority of revenue coming from Home Loan Lending.
